CARNEY, Mark Owen Longtime Dedham teacher and administrator, Mark Owen Carney, of Wareham, died, April 7, at the age of 55. The beloved son of Barbara and Wiliam Carney, Mark grew up in Dedham and attended Dedham High School. He graduated from Temple University in 1994 with a degree in physical education. Mark joined the staff of Dedham High School in 1994, as an athletic trainer. Over a long career in Dedham, he worked as a trainer, a health and physical education teacher and as Director of Health, Wellness and Physical Education for the Dedham school system. A dedicated educator, Mark loved being in the classroom and working with young people. He was especially committed to ensuring that students with different needs were thoughtfully and meaningfully included in physical education classes. His influence on the students of Dedham extended beyond the classroom. He was a founding chapter advisor of a leadership mentoring program for ninth graders and a strong advocate for CPR training for the senior class. A passionate supporter of Dedham High School activities, he sponsored the E.T. Peterson Scholar Athlete Award, given out to a graduating senior. In addition to his parents, who live in Dedham, Mark is survived by his sister, Catherine Carney, of Roslindale; his sister, Beth Carney and brother-in-law, Joseph Struzziery, of Dedham; and his brother and sister-in-law, Brian and Erin Carney of Dedham.
